Bond Buyer
A comprehensive weekday publication that provides detailed information about the bond market, especially the municipal bond segment. Established in 1891, the publication includes data on yields, new issues, underwriters, and nearly everything else of interest to professional bond buyers. The Bond Buyer is published both in hard copy and online.

Bond Buyer
A daily newsletter providing information on the bond market in the United States. It is published in hardcopy and on the Internet (www.bondbuyer.com), and gives some of the most detailed information available. It is especially renowned for its knowledge of the municipal bond market. The publication is based in New York and was established in 1891.
